Toto2Kansas Posted February 9, 2010 #3 Share Posted February 9, 2010 E 101 is a quad cabin (sleeps four). The two bottom beds pushed together will form a queen, unless you have four in the cabin, then it will be up to your room steward if they can be, as it is supposed to be against the rules for safety reasons if the two upper bunks are in use. TorontoTL Posted February 9, 2010 #5 Share Posted February 9, 2010 You can certainly ask them to push your beds together, we did this in a quad cabin E110 on the CB. The only problem with this is that the upper berths stick out from the wall and if you're not careful you can really smack your head when getting out of the bed. As well, the upper berths leave little room to get out on the sides of the bed.
